Be it as it may, here are a few tips to help you meet new people and, of course, create a good first impression for it matters.
1. Create a beautiful atmosphere for yourself
Have a friendly aura, and if you don’t have one, try to create one. No one really wants to associate with a person with a hostile approach or a hostile reaction. Anyone who wants to have friends must show himself friendly.
If you are reached out to at first, give a friendly response even if you do not want to engage further.
2. Wear a confident and real smile
This could be a trick for your next interaction with a new person. A smile is the signal of hope. So, upon meeting a person, and at first contact without communication, a smile will simply do the job of communicating hope for positive interaction.
A smile is a nonverbal way of communication.

3. Learn to listen attentively
Attentive listening is a way of communication that connects two new people meeting for the first time together. It passes a message that makes people feel appreciated or acknowledged. It helps express to your new friend or colleague that he or she can confidently speak on anything and you will gladly listen.

4. Watch out for their area of interest
Smart people who listen carefully will take note of topics that interest their new friend. Hence, they use it as a means to keep a conversation going by engaging in their area of interest and so the relationship is sustained.
This strategy helps to trigger enthusiasm.
5. Your appearance speaks volumes.
Well, this should have come first, but it comes last because it will give a lasting impression about you. Your appearance also speaks confidence that attracts a great impression.
A smart outfit, a fresh cologne, and an attractive hairstyle echo after you leave.
All these can be used in both formal and informal settings. They describe people’s perceptions of us when they first meet us.
